什么是区块链?

区块链是一种去中心化的数据库技术,通过去中心化的方式,将数据分布在网络的各处,确保数据的完整、不可篡改及安全交易,被广泛应用于数字货币、金融科技和数据存储等领域。

SM9安全加密算法是什么?

探讨区块链中SM9安全加密算法的应用与发展

SM9安全加密算法是国家密码管理局发布的中国国家密码算法,是一种公钥密码学算法,具有高度的安全性和可靠性,被广泛应用于人员身份认证、数字签名、数据加密等领域。

为什么在区块链中需要SM9安全加密算法?

区块链中的安全问题困扰着整个行业,尤其是在数字货币领域,用户的资产安全成为了重中之重。传统的加密算法(如SHA-256)虽然安全性较高,但其私钥管理的中心化问题严重影响了安全性。而SM9安全加密算法采用公钥加密体系,能很好地解决密钥中心化问题,使数据传输变得更加安全可靠。

SM9安全加密算法在区块链领域的应用

探讨区块链中SM9安全加密算法的应用与发展

目前,SM9安全加密算法已经被广泛应用于区块链领域,主要应用领域包括数字货币、区块链存证和数据交换等。在数字货币交易中,通过采用SM9安全加密算法来加密私钥,可大幅提高用户的资产安全。在区块链存证领域,采用SM9算法来实现数字签名认证,保证数据的真实性和完整性。在数据交换领域,采用SM9算法对数据进行加密,避免信息泄露和沦为黑产数据。

SM9安全加密算法在区块链中的发展前景

随着区块链技术的不断发展和应用,SM9安全加密算法在区块链中的应用前景非常广阔。在未来,随着SM9算法的进一步和改进,将有望在数字身份认证、隐私保护、智能合约等方面得到广泛应用。同时,SM9算法在国家安全、金融安全等领域的应用也将得到进一步加强和推广。

如何保障SM9安全加密算法的可靠性?

为了保障SM9安全加密算法的可靠性,在实际应用中需要建立起安全可靠的密钥管理体系,并采用适当的密码技术保障其安全性。此外,还需要对SM9算法进行不断的改进和,以应对不断出现的安全挑战。

如何提高区块链系统的安全性?

除了采用安全可靠的加密算法外,还需要建立起完善的安全管理机制,包括权限管理、风险控制、安全审计等方面。另外,还需要定期对区块链系统进行安全漏洞检测和修复,以及加强对区块链节点的管理和监控。

以上是对区块链中SM9安全加密算法的应用与发展的详细介绍,SM9算法在保障区块链数据安全方面发挥重要作用,并在未来有着广泛的应用前景。